Removal and Replacement
XUD Engines
Removal
Disconnect the battery negative lead.
Disconnect the wiring from the rear of the alternator.
Loosen the pivot bolt A and the adjustment lock nut B.
Unscrew the adjustment bolt C to release the tension then
slip the drive belt from the pulleys.
Remove the adjustment lock nut B. Swivel the alternator
outwards, remove the pivot bolt A and lift it from the engine.
Examine the drive belt for wear.
Replacement
Replacement is a reversal of the removal procedure.
Position the alternator until belt deflection at X is
approximately 10 mm (
3
/8 in). Part tighten A and B, then
adjust bolt C until deflection is 10 mm at X. Fully tighten A
and B.
Torque Settings
A 35 Nm (26 lbf ft, 3.6 kgf m)
B 35 Nm (26 lbf ft, 3.6 kgf m)
